SPECIFICATIONS
Install
one (1) completely enclosed solid state 12 pin plug-in
electronics module to automatically monitor the motor
winding insulation resistance. Each insulation tester
must have a motor reset button and an emergency by-pass
switch. Each automatic megger must have a power indicator
light and a low megohm indicator light. Power source
is to be 110 volts AC fused at 1.0 amp. The DC test
voltage to be 500 volts. The output current to be
limited to less than 3 micro amp. Must also have one
(1) output circuit for external alarms.
When
the motor winding leakage resistance drops to one
(1) megohm an alarm system must be activated by the
internal circuit of the insulation tester. The insulation
tester shall measure the motor insulation resistance
for no more than 15 seconds when the motor is off.
Each automatic insulation tester must also include
a test button to test the internal circuitry. The
insulation tester is to be manufactured by AUTOMEG,
Inc. or
be an approved equal. Devices using DC test voltages
less than 500 volts and devices that continuously
apply 500 volts DC to the idle motors are not to be
considered equal.

ABOUT
US
After
15 years of traveling the country manually testing
motor winding insulation resistance, Joe Horvath realized
the need for an automatic insulation tester. In 1982
Joe teamed up with Jim Miller and together they created
the world's first truly automatic insulation resistance
tester and AUTOMEG,
Inc.was
born. In
1990 Ralph Chin was contracted to develop the Phasemeg.
The company now holds three separate U.S. patents.
In 2002 AUTOMEG,
Inc. celebrated its 20th anniversary.

FREQUENTLY
ASKED QUESTIONS
1.
Q. Can the SUBMEG/AUTOMEG
be
by-passed in the event of an emergency?
A. Yes. An emergency by-pass switch is incorporated
into the design of the SUBMEG/AUTOMEG.
2.
Q. Can the SUBMEG/AUTOMEG
be
used with variable frequency drives (VFD) or solid
state motor starters?
A.
Yes. However a contactor must be used to isolate the
motor windings from the solid state circuitry during
the test cycle.
3.
Q. Does the SUBMEG/AUTOMEG
monitor
the motor winding insulation while the motor is running?
A.
No. The SUBMEG/AUTOMEG
monitors
the motor winding insulation only when the motor is
NOT running.
4.
Q. Does the SUBMEG/AUTOMEG
monitor
the motor winding insulation continuously when the
motor is NOT running?
A.
No. The SUBMEG/AUTOMEG
tests
the insulation for only 15 seconds prior to starting.
5.
Q. Does the SUBMEG/AUTOMEG
inhibit
the motor from starting when the low meg alarm is
activated?
A.
Yes, SUBMEG
only.
The
AUTOMEG
is
non-inhibit.
6.
Q. Can the circuitry of the insulation monitor
be tested to insure reliability?
A.
Yes. A confidence test is provided by a manual test
button which allows the user to test the internal
circuitry of the insulation monitor.
7.
Q. Is the SUBMEG/AUTOMEG
adaptable
to telemetering?
A.
Yes. A set of contacts are provided for external use.
8.
Q. Is the SUBMEG/AUTOMEG
available
in various insulation trip values?
A.
Yes. The SUBMEG/AUTOMEG
is
available in various trip values from one (1) megohm
to ten (10) megohm.
9.
Q. Does the SUBMEG/AUTOMEG
indicate
when the motor insulation is being tested?
A.
Yes. A sunlight visible LED indicates when 500 volts
DC is applied to the motor insulation.
10.
Q. What type of equipment can the SUBMEG/AUTOMEG
be
used with?
A.
The SUBMEG/AUTOMEG
can
be used to test all AC and DC motors and generators.
11.
Q. Can the SUBMEG/AUTOMEG
be
retrofitted into existing control panels?
A.
Yes. The SUBMEG/AUTOMEG
can
be retrofitted into existing control panels in less
than one hour.
12.
Q. Can the SUBMEG/AUTOMEG
be
installed with other than a 12 pin plug-in?
A.
Yes. The SUBMEG/AUTOMEG
can
be DIN rail mounted.
13.
Q. Can the SUBMEG/AUTOMEG
be
operated on other than 120 volts AC?
A.
Yes. The SUBMEG/AUTOMEG
can
be operated on 24 volts DC.
14.
Q. Can the SUBMEG/AUTOMEG
be used to monitor the idle motor continuously?
A.
Yes. In certain circumstances the SUBMEG/AUTOMEG
can
be used to monitor the idle motor continuously.
